Celebrations Mark May Day Holiday Across China

Citizens engage in diverse leisure activities during the May Day holiday nationwide.
As China celebrates the May Day holiday, citizens across the country are partaking in various leisure activities that highlight the rich cultural and natural landscapes of the nation.

From vibrant performances to scenic explorations, the holiday period sees significant public engagement in recreational pursuits.

In Hangzhou, Zhejiang Province, locals were seen enjoying their time at cafes, embracing the relaxed atmosphere of the holiday on May 4, 2025. Meanwhile, an aerial view from Yongzhou in Hunan Province captured tourists admiring blooming azalea flowers, showcasing the local natural beauty as they celebrated alongside fellow visitors.

Performances continue to draw crowds, such as the molten iron fireworks display in Tengzhou, Shandong Province, which took place on May 3, 2025, providing a striking visual experience for attendees.

In Beijing, the capital city, the 798 Art District attracted numerous visitors eager to engage with contemporary art, with many taking the opportunity to capture the moment through photographs.

Families are also enjoying recreational activities, as observed in Nanning,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, where a child played football by Nanhu Lake on May 2, 2025. Turpan, located in the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region, hosted a folk art performance that captivated tourists on May 4, contributing to the region's cultural richness and tourism appeal.

Cultural and natural attractions remain popular, with visitors to Changsha in Hunan Province exploring local alleys, while in Nantong, Jiangsu Province, tourists took selfies against the picturesque lakeside backdrop on May 3, 2025. The city of Kunming in Yunnan Province became a backdrop for photographs among tourists who posed with the region's jacaranda trees in full bloom.

Further showcasing technological innovation, Taizhou in Zhejiang Province hosted spectators for a robot show, illustrating China's advancements in modern entertainment.

Scenic destinations in Anshun, Guizhou Province, welcomed tourists at the Huangguoshu Scenic Area, allowing visitors to appreciate China's natural splendor.

In Nanjing, Jiangsu Province, the historical Fuzimiao scenic area attracted large crowds, while the ancient town in Qiandongnan, Guizhou Province, provided a glimpse into traditional architecture and community life.

Various scenic spots in Baise,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region, also attracted leisure seekers, enjoying the diverse landscapes that define the region.

On May 1, 2025, Harbin in Heilongjiang Province saw vloggers capturing the essence of its rich cultural areas, adding a modern touch to the traditional festivities, while tourists visited Xiangshan Park in Beijing, taking in the spring atmosphere.

In Loudi, Hunan Province, tourists explored an ecological park, while children in Tancheng County, Shandong Province, were delighted by a bubble show, illustrating the holiday's family-friendly nature.

Additionally, cultural performances in Linyi City, Shandong Province, entertained audiences, showcasing folk traditions that reflect regional heritage.

This May Day holiday in 2025 has become an occasion for people across China to engage in various activities that celebrate both cultural heritage and contemporary leisure, demonstrating the vibrant spirit of the nation as it marks the holiday season.
